Asante Kotoko forward Songne Yacouba, has returned to work in the gym as he steps up his recovery from illness. The goal poacher has been on the sidelines for some weeks now as he took ill while on holidays in Burkina Faso. Yacouba returned to Kumasi last week and has been receiving treatment from doctors, who have given him the green light to start fitness regimes in his race to catching up with his colleagues. Ghana and Newcastle United ace Christian Atsu has helped release nine African prisoners to date, it has emerged. Last week, ChronicleLive revealed the big-hearted star had used his wages to help free a family jailed for pinching just over a quids worth of corn. He also reportedly funded an operation for a gravely ill 62-year-old female prisoner. Asante Kotoko will play Eding Sports of Cameroon in the Preliminary round of the CAF Confederation Cup, according to reports. Reports in Cameroon are suggesting that the 2016/2017 champions have been selected to represent the country in CAF’s second-tier competition after a meeting between the Normalization Committee and the clubs. Eding Sports were supposed to lock horns with Lion Blessé de Foutouni in the Cameroonian FA Cup final for he CAF Confederation Cup ticket.
